Solution for 33n^2+21n=0 equation:


Simplifying
33n2 + 21n = 0

Reorder the terms:
21n + 33n2 = 0

Solving
21n + 33n2 = 0

Solving for variable 'n'.

Factor out the Greatest Common Factor (GCF), '3n'.
3n(7 + 11n) = 0

Ignore the factor 3.

Subproblem 1

Set the factor 'n' equal to zero and attempt to solve: Simplifying n = 0 Solving n = 0 Move all terms containing n to the left, all other terms to the right. Simplifying n = 0

Subproblem 2

Set the factor '(7 + 11n)' equal to zero and attempt to solve: Simplifying 7 + 11n = 0 Solving 7 + 11n = 0 Move all terms containing n to the left, all other terms to the right. Add '-7' to each side of the equation. 7 + -7 + 11n = 0 + -7 Combine like terms: 7 + -7 = 0 0 + 11n = 0 + -7 11n = 0 + -7 Combine like terms: 0 + -7 = -7 11n = -7 Divide each side by '11'. n = -0.6363636364 Simplifying n = -0.6363636364

Solution

n = {0, -0.6363636364}
